Set 5 Fine 19th C Empire Style Kosta Blown Cut Cordials Crystal 2oz Scandinavian
For sale is this set of 5 exquisite 19th century"Princess Louise" blown. Cut glass cordials by Kosta Glass Works. These glasses are in the"Empire" style which was popular in Europe during the 19th century. During this time Kosta had brought much of its talent in from Bohemia, and was criticized for mimicking other styles popular in Europe. Later Kosta began to break away from some of the other European styles. The referenced princess in the pattern name is likely Princess Louise of Sweden(1851-1926) who became the Queen of Denmark. These glasses feature extremely heavy square stems and bases with a very finely ground pontil. The bowl of each glass is very thin and fine with cut star and floral designs. These glasses also have very delicate ring which sounds with the lightest flick of the bowl portion. Each cordial measures ... moreapprox. 3 5/8" tall by 2 7/16" in diameter and holds approx. 2 ounces of fluid. Individual sizes vary as these items were hand blown individually. Pair Blown Ringed Enameled Glass Mugs 19th century
Pair Blown Ringed Enameled Glass Mugs 19th century Offered for sale is this rare near pair of free blown ringed glass mugs from the mid 19th century. Both are free blown glass mugs with two double applied rings and a freeblown applied handle. Both are decorated with grapevine decoration in white enamel. One is light amber glass. The other dark amber. The way the handles have been applied(attached at the the top first) dates these to no later than the mid 19th century. Both have rough pontil marks. Both have a pillar optic in the glass, showing the use of a dip mold(much more visilble in the lighter-colored and thinner mug) Each mug measures 3 3/4 inches tall by 2 1/4 inches wide. 6 19th Century Antique Pittsburgh Blown Cut Flint Glass Crystal Large Goblets
This listing is for a set of six large antique cut flint glass goblets. they are typical Pittsburgh type. Probably from Pittsburgh or New England circa 2nd or 3rd quarter 19th Century by Bakewell, or Sandwich, etc. They are blown in three pieces. each bowl is panel cut at the base, then has a horizontal band below unpolished"blazes" The stems are panel cut, and the underside of the feet are cut in unpolished rays. the underside of the feet are deeply hollow ground and polished to eliminate pontils. The wide hollow-grind reaches the inner edge of the rays. Swirled bubbles are visible at the stem connection from beneath. The glass is very clear, and has few small white inclusions. The uncut portions show striations. The goblets are relatively uniform in size, and measure approx. 5.5"+ tall, 4"+ across the top, and 3.5" ... moreacross the base. They are very heavy averaging about 20 oz. each. Excellent condition with little to no wear, and no damage. One has rough overcuts(from the panel cutting on the stem) at the base of the stem that were not polished out. They all ring like a bell, and reverberate for a long time.
